Emerging Technologies in Spherical Curved Glass Fabrication

The 2026 Canton Fair is set to showcase exciting advancements in spherical curved glass technologies. Emerging fabrication techniques are transforming the industry. Recent reports indicate a projected annual growth of 7.8% in curved glass demand. Innovations such as digital glass printing and enhanced bending processes are at the forefront.


One notable technique involves robotic automation, allowing for precise cutting and shaping. Automation reduces errors and increases production speed. However, manufacturers must carefully balance cost and efficiency. Not all companies have access to these advanced tools.


Tips: Investing in training for staff is key. Skilled workers can better manage new technologies. Collaboration with tech firms can also foster innovation. Keeping abreast of trends will help businesses adapt quickly.


Sustainability remains a pressing issue. While new methods are efficient, some still rely on traditional materials. Using eco-friendly glass can mitigate environmental impact, but costs may rise. This is a challenge for many small manufacturers. They must weigh the benefits against potential losses.

Sustainability Practices in the Production of Curved Glass Products

As curved glass products gain popularity, sustainability practices have become a focal point in their production. The latest reports show that around 50% of consumers favor eco-friendly materials in their purchases. This trend challenges manufacturers to innovate while minimizing environmental impact.

One approach is the use of recycled glass. Incorporating up to 30% post-consumer glass can significantly reduce energy consumption. Moreover, advancements in production technologies aim to decrease waste. However, it’s crucial to assess whether these methods can reliably meet demand. The current shift towards sustainability isn’t always seamless.

Energy-efficient furnaces and renewable energy sources play a vital role. Yet, the transition can be costly and technically complex. Industries must address these challenges to achieve their sustainability goals.
